Bathroom Ventilation Size In Cm. For example, a 100 sqft bathroom needs a 100 cfm bathroom fan. The rule of thumb for bathroom fan capacity is one cfm per square foot. A bathroom exhaust fan can be sized in 4 different ways. Bathroom vent fans are rated by the cubic feet per minute (cfm) of air they move and should be sized to replace the air in the room at. A large bathroom with a jetted tub, a toilet, and a shower—a common configuration in new homes—would need a 200 cfm ventilation fan, such as the broan l200 ventilation fan. The key here is that this simple rule dictates that you need about 1 cfm per sq ft of the bathroom for proper ventilation (8 foot ceilings). 100 to 200 cfm exhaust fans are the right size for bathrooms 10’x10’ and larger.
